From 684f20f69af9bb4441f2d031d9591e8a14d682ed Mon Sep 17 00:00:00 2001 From: Rex Dieter Date: Feb 04 2011 18:34:48 +0000 Subject: A smaller/minimalistic patch, less code = win --- diff --git a/digikam-1.8.0-libjpeg_version-3.patch b/digikam-1.8.0-libjpeg_version-3.patch new file mode 100644 index 0000000..1e2c590 --- /dev/null +++ b/digikam-1.8.0-libjpeg_version-3.patch @@ -0,0 +1,11 @@ +diff -up digikam-1.8.0/CMakeLists.txt.libjpeg_version digikam-1.8.0/CMakeLists.txt +--- digikam-1.8.0/CMakeLists.txt.libjpeg_version 2011-01-23 13:33:57.000000000 -0600 ++++ digikam-1.8.0/CMakeLists.txt 2011-02-04 12:17:54.102537201 -0600 +@@ -154,6 +154,7 @@ ENDIF(NOT APPLE) + # Extract version of libjpeg so that we can use the appropriate dir + # See bug #227313, #228483 + FILE(READ "${JPEG_INCLUDE_DIR}/jpeglib.h" jpeglib_h_content) ++FILE(READ "${JPEG_INCLUDE_DIR}/jconfig.h" jpeglib_h_content) + STRING(REGEX REPLACE ".*#define +JPEG_LIB_VERSION +([0-9]+).*" "\\1" jpeglib_version "${jpeglib_h_content}") + MESSAGE(STATUS "Identified libjpeg version: ${jpeglib_version}") + diff --git a/digikam.spec b/digikam.spec index 610c76d..6d13ab9 100644 --- a/digikam.spec +++ b/digikam.spec @@ -16,10 +16,10 @@ Source1: digikam-import.desktop ## upstreamable patches Patch50: digikam-1.4.0_marble_plugin_rpath.patch -# fix for libjpeg-turbo, needs love +# fix for libjpeg-turbo, see https://bugs.kde.org/show_bug.cgi?id=265431 Patch51: digikam-1.8.0-libjpeg_version.patch -# a more upstreamable version, see https://bugs.kde.org/show_bug.cgi?id=265431 -Patch52: digikam-1.8.0-libjpeg_version-2.patch +# a more minimal, upstreamable version +Patch52: digikam-1.8.0-libjpeg_version-3.patch # gcc-4.6-ism , error: control reaches end of non-void function [-Werror=return-type] Patch53: digikam-1.8.0-gcc46.patch